Sao Paulo's Icons
Let's celebrate the heroes who have donned the Tricolor Paulista jersey and etched their names in the club's history. Rogerio Ceni, the legendary goalkeeper, is undoubtedly at the top. Ceni wasn't just a keeper; he was a leader, a captain, and a goalscorer! His free kicks and penalties made him a unique figure in the football world. He holds the record for most goals scored by a goalkeeper, a testament to his dedication and skill. Kaka, with his grace and elegance, dazzled fans with his dribbling and vision. He was a symbol of Brazilian football's global appeal, a player who captured the hearts of fans worldwide. RaÃ, another icon, led Sao Paulo to multiple Libertadores and Intercontinental Cup titles. His leadership and performances on the pitch inspired his teammates and brought joy to millions.
